Handyman/woman, Urang

London
Full Time
£30,000 - £35,000+ p/a depending on experience

The Role

We are looking to recruit a multi-skilled handyman/woman to join the team at Urang Cleaning and Maintenance.

 

Purpose of role

We are a well-established and growing Property Management and Maintenance Company based in SW London but operating throughout the whole of the city. The successful applicant will work as part of a team to undertake general maintenance work across our managed properties and for external clients as we expand. No day will be the same as you undertake a vast array of different tasks over the course of a week. 

You will have use of one of the company vehicles, company phone and whilst we expect you to possess the basic tools and equipment to complete the work required, support is available for additional items. 

 

Duties / Role

  •  Perform daily maintenance visits based on the timetable provided by your scheduler and work in accordance with the job description.
  •  Provide quotes and report any further maintenance problems that need attention.
  •  Produce accurate reports on completed jobs and report back to the office using the company’s phone app system.
  • Safe Driving skills are essential as well as good knowledge of London as a whole.
  • Carpentry repairs to doors and windows.
  • Basic locksmith works – repairs/adjustment of door closers and locks.
  • Roofing, guttering, drainage maintenance and repair.
  • Small scale decoration works including flooring installation
  • Installing signage
  • Health & Safety works
  • One-off ad hoc tasks

 

Skills & Experience

We are looking for individuals with the following skills and experience:

  •  Full UK clean Driving License (essential).
  •  CSCS card (desirable – will train if need be).
  •  Previous related maintenance experience 
  •  Knowledge of materials, methods, and the tools involved in interior/exterior repair.
  •  Professional customer service skills.
  •  High standard of communication skills, both written and oral.
  •  High attention to detail.
  •  Ability to build strong working relationships.
  •  Ability to work to deadlines and under pressure.
  •  Problem solving.
  •  Team working.
  •  Any other reasonable duties as required.

 

Salary, Benefits & Hours of Work

  •  £30-35k+ Negotiable (dependent on experience) + Overtime.
  •  20 days holidays (plus bank holidays).
  •  Standard hours – 5 days a week 8am – 5pm, Monday-Friday mainly. Very occasional weekend work is subject to agreement first.
  •  You may be required to undertake overtime on certain occasions.
